Right.....sorry for the belated dairy for Pineapple Sorbet by Aficionado French Connection. Seed was popped middle of March. Placed into 10L DWC waited for roots to drop. Used Superthrive root stim along side Megacrop. First time using Megacrop and gave a light dose for 2 weeks as she looked okay though a little light. She started to droop a few days later. I didn't realise she had root rot. I had all the pics but like a idiot wiped them. It seemed all was lost as the roots were brown and slimey so I went for it and removed the brown dead roots. Middle of week 3 Added Hydroguard to the 10L reservoir. Two days later she was perky and loving life with new roots sprouting. Eventually moved her to the 70L DWC in her own DR90 tent under 320W chilledtech pucks. She recovered very quickly and was vigorously growing. Week 5 I added the scrog and attempted to spread her wide.

Well...that escalated quickly...she's stretching and stretching i was worried i'd run out of space. I started using 'bends' to supercrop some of the primary tops to level out the canopy. Upped the PPM to 700 and she didn't like it again. The PPM increased after three days so I backed off and decreased it to 600. Not sure if it's the nutes collecting at the bottom of the res but i moved the meter around. Added some Zyme as I had some sample capsules - Hopefully will benefit her. Everything looks fine so far and doesn't seem to be any deficiencies. Timelapse is over the course of 11 days - final timelapse is day 25 of flower..

He's a description of PineApple Sorbet - Pineapple Sorbet by Aficionado French Connection is a regular Sativa-dominant cannabis seed derived from a complex mix of champs. This spectacular hybrid was created by Leo Stone and Professor Q outdoors, under the bright sun of California, in the Emerald Triangle. The result couldn’t be other than a balanced, hardy and quality marijuana strain. Pineapple Sorbet grows vigorously, with the shape of a small bush and heavy branching. Early pruning will make her stronger and she reacts well to SCROG. With such short flowering, 65-70 days will be enough for her to produce an awful lot of thick, resinous buds indoors.

As I've never grown in spring/summer i now know why it's best to leave it until the temps have stabilised to a lower range. She was fine when growing and was impressive looking. Flipped to flower and she flew away packing on lots of weight in the final 4 weeks. Due to having to move her to another tent with better support I feel the bending of all her stems impacted the grow. Chopped her a little early - could have left her for a week longer. The weather was 16ºc daytime and 13ºc night time. Then a heatwave hit and was at 28/20”c, The buds were drying ok...i had a air conditioner next to the intake hoping to control it. Helped a little. Took them down hoping to even the moisture curing and burping. The terps were still there although a little weaker. RH was @ 64%. Added a Boveda 62% pack. Burped once a day for two weeks. Terps were dead and taste had gone. Cured and stored in 2L C-Vault @ 62% - Temps between 19/26ºc. I think the strain is nice but needs a decent drying environment to get a realistic review. On the other hand I made the best hash I've ever made from the larf and leaves. It's super squidgy and resinous. The terps are amazing! I wish I made it all into hash instead of being sat here with lots of bud I don't like smoking. There's only so much smooth cardboard you can smoke after you've tasted nicer. Again this is down to my own screw ups. Peace!
